Description

In most cases, a board of directors meeting is called to discuss the policies of the organization and address major decisions about future actions. The proceedings of the meeting must be in accordance with the organization's articles and any rules stipulated by the board itself. Kansas Call of Regular Meeting of Board of Directors with Direction to Secretary Description: A regular meeting of the board of directors in Kansas is a formal gathering where the members of a business's governing body discuss and make decisions related to the organization's affairs. This meeting is a vital component of corporate governance and serves as a platform for directors to exercise their fiduciary duties and ensure the efficient functioning of the organization. In Kansas, the call for a regular board meeting is typically initiated by the board president or a designated officer. The call consists of a detailed notice sent to all directors, informing them about the date, time, and location of the meeting. The notice should also provide an agenda highlighting the topics to be discussed during the session. To ensure the smooth conduct of the meeting, specific directions are given to the secretary, who plays a crucial role in maintaining accurate records of the proceedings. The secretary is responsible for preparing meeting minutes, which serve as an official record of the discussions, decisions, and actions taken during the meeting. These minutes often become legally binding documents and may be referred to in the future for legal or compliance purposes. Different Types of Kansas Call of Regular Meeting of Board of Directors with Direction to Secretary: 1. Annual General Meeting: The annual general meeting is convened once a year, as mandated by the corporation's bylaws or state laws. It typically addresses matters such as the election of directors, financial reports, appointment of auditors, and other significant business decisions that require shareholder approval. 2. Quarterly Board Meeting: Quarterly meetings are conducted every three months to review the company's performance, assess strategic goals, and discuss financial matters. These meetings provide an opportunity for directors to monitor the organization's progress and address any emerging challenges. 3. Special Board Meeting: A special board meeting is called to address urgent or time-sensitive matters that cannot wait until the next regular meeting. These meetings may be required to address crises, approve critical decisions, or respond to specific events affecting the organization's operations. 4. Emergency Board Meeting: Emergency board meetings are convened in critical situations requiring immediate attention. These meetings occur in response to unforeseen events such as natural disasters, market downturns, or significant legal and regulatory issues. The purpose is to swiftly address the matter at hand and mitigate potential risks to the organization.
